A. K. Foulis is a scholar working on Surgery, Immunology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, A. K. Foulis has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 1.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Surgery, 7 papers in Immunology and 6 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in A. K. Foulis's work include Pancreatic function and diabetes (7 papers), Diabetes and associated disorders (6 papers) and Systemic Lupus Erythematosus Research (3 papers). A. K. Foulis is often cited by papers focused on Pancreatic function and diabetes (7 papers), Diabetes and associated disorders (6 papers) and Systemic Lupus Erythematosus Research (3 papers). A. K. Foulis coll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om and United States. A. K. Foulis's co-authors include M. A. Farquharson, Anthony Meager, Sarah J. Richardson, A. J. Bone, Noel G. Morgan, Abby Willcox, Pia Leete, A. M. McNicol, Alan G. Howatson and Alan P. Dickson and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Diabetes and Diabetologia.
